Interface TaskReport

All Known Implementing Classes:
TaskReportPBImpl

public interface TaskReport
  • Method Details

    • getTaskId

      TaskId getTaskId()
    • getTaskState

      TaskState getTaskState()
    • getProgress

      float getProgress()
    • getStatus

      String getStatus()
    • getStartTime

      long getStartTime()
    • getFinishTime

      long getFinishTime()
    • getCounters

      Counters getCounters()
    • getRawCounters

      org.apache.hadoop.mapreduce.Counters getRawCounters()
    • getRunningAttemptsList

      List<TaskAttemptId> getRunningAttemptsList()
    • getRunningAttempt

      TaskAttemptId getRunningAttempt(int index)
    • getRunningAttemptsCount

      int getRunningAttemptsCount()
    • getSuccessfulAttempt

      TaskAttemptId getSuccessfulAttempt()
    • getDiagnosticsList

      List<String> getDiagnosticsList()
    • getDiagnostics

      String getDiagnostics(int index)
    • getDiagnosticsCount

      int getDiagnosticsCount()
    • setTaskId

      void setTaskId(TaskId taskId)
    • setTaskState

      void setTaskState(TaskState taskState)
    • setProgress

      void setProgress(float progress)
    • setStatus

      void setStatus(String status)
    • setStartTime

      void setStartTime(long startTime)
    • setFinishTime

      void setFinishTime(long finishTime)
    • setCounters

      void setCounters(Counters counters)
    • setRawCounters

      void setRawCounters(org.apache.hadoop.mapreduce.Counters rCounters)
    • addAllRunningAttempts

      void addAllRunningAttempts(List<TaskAttemptId> taskAttempts)
    • addRunningAttempt

      void addRunningAttempt(TaskAttemptId taskAttempt)
    • removeRunningAttempt

      void removeRunningAttempt(int index)
    • clearRunningAttempts

      void clearRunningAttempts()
    • setSuccessfulAttempt

      void setSuccessfulAttempt(TaskAttemptId taskAttempt)
    • addAllDiagnostics

      void addAllDiagnostics(List<String> diagnostics)
    • addDiagnostics

      void addDiagnostics(String diagnostics)
    • removeDiagnostics

      void removeDiagnostics(int index)
    • clearDiagnostics

      void clearDiagnostics()